This “office” is really incredible. If I may, I would like to ask you how you raise the detail of black parts, and in general how do you execute the washes.

[/quote

Thanks Paolo. Its a drybrush technique. I paint the boxes Tamiya XF-69 NATO Black and then drybrush them with a gray enamel. Any gray paint will do, but I use Model Masters. I then lightly drybrush them with Floquil Old Silver to show some wear. I think they stopped making Floquil so you may have to source it elsewhere or check Ebay. The key is to go very lightly with a stubby flat brush. Reference the wash, I use “The Detailer” on my cockpits, a mixture of the black and brown. Its a waterbased wash that I have really taken a liking to. I found it at my local hobby store, but it shouldn’t be too hard to find. Here’s a tutorial on how I paint and weather my cockpits…
